Excited Ds (and Pentaquarks) in Chiral Perturbation Theory

Description
I present results of a heavy hadron chiral perturbation theory analysis of the decays and masses of the recently discovered excited charm mesons. The present data on the electromagnetic branching ratios are consistent with heavy quark symmetry predictions and disfavor a molecular interpretation of these states. I also discuss model independent predictions for the strong decays of pentaquarks in the 10 representation of SU(3) which can be used to constrain the angular momentum and parity quantum numbers of these states.
